How Our Water Damage Reconstruction Service Works
Our team follows a proven process to ensure that your property is restored to its original condition. We start by assessing the damage and identifying the source of the water. Next, we extract the water using specialized equipment, such as pumps and wet vacuums. We then dry out the affected areas using indust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ers. Finally, we reconstruct and repair any damaged surfaces, ensuring that your property is safe and secure.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ll arrive at your property and assess the damage, taking note of the affected areas, the source of the water, and any potential safety hazards. We’ll create a personalized plan to restore your property, including a detailed scope of work, timelines, and estimated costs. We’ll keep you informed throughout the process, so you know exactly what to expect.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the standing water from your property, including pumps, wet vacuums, and extractors. We’ll work quickly to reduce the damage and prevent further issues. We’ll also take steps to prevent water from re-entering the affected areas.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ers to dry out the affected areas, including wal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ll ensure that the air is completely dry to prevent mold growth and further damage.
Step 4: Reconstruction and Repair
We’ll reconstruct and repair any damaged surfaces, including wal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ll use high-quality materials and ensure that the work is done to the highest standards.

Water Damage Reconstruction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water damage (less than 1 square foot) | Yes | No | DIY methods can be effective for minor damage. |
| Major water damage (more than 10 square feet) | No | Yes | Major damage needs specialized equipment and expertise. |
| Hidden water damage (behind walls or under flooring) | No | Yes | Hidden dam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air. |
| Water damage with m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ely. |
| Water damage with structural compromise | No | Yes | Structural compromise needs immediate attention from a professional. |
| Water damage with high-value items (e.g., electronics, artwork) | No | Yes | High-value items need specialized care and handling. |

Water Damage Reconstruction Cost in Berkley, MI
The cost of water damage reconstruction can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Berkley, MI.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of water (gray, black, clear) |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Reconstruction and rep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used |
| Mold remediation |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old (black, white, green) |
| Structural repair | $3,000 – $15,000 | Size of affected area, type of structural damage (rot, decay) |
